Output d8a6b42ff09a9640a8559c1cfde09c250358633b52a454079582187a0560b857:1

value
102362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18798bfb5aef6bf87de26a48535320c5ecb466cb OP_EQUAL
address
33vRkNHAEhzfoD62ysTKYrDPZV2dTpgYW7
transaction
d8a6b42ff09a9640a8559c1cfde09c250358633b52a454079582187a0560b857
confirmations
221823
spent
true